Dovens for Blog Headers and Content Sections
Blogs benefit from strong visual hierarchy, and Dovens can play a key role in that. Use it for blog headers, subheadings, or featured content sections. Its bold style draws the eye and creates a clear distinction between different parts of the page.
However, avoid overusing Dovens for body text. Instead, use it sparingly for emphasis or decorative elements. For long-form content, pair it with a more readable font like Georgia or Open Sans to ensure comfort for readers.

Dovens for Web Design and Responsive Layouts
Web designers often prioritize responsive layouts that work across devices. Dovens is suitable for larger screens but may require adjustments for mobile views. Ensure that the font scales appropriately and maintains legibility on smaller displays.
Use Dovens for headers, section titles, or decorative accents. Avoid using it for body text, as it may reduce readability on mobile. Test it on different backgrounds—light or dark—and adjust the color accordingly to maintain visibility and aesthetic appeal.
